IRVINE, Calif. – Fairview Microwave Inc. in Irvine, Calif., is introducing an extended series of millimeter wave, removable, end launch, printed circuit board connectors for serializer/deserializer (SerDes) applications like cloud servers, supercomputing, and high-speed networking.

These connectors consists of 16 models operating in a wide bandwidth that supports high data rates and voltage standing wave ration (VSWR) as low as 1.10:1.

They come with four end launch connector interface options: 1 millimeter at 110 GHz; 1.85 millimeters at 67 GHz; 2.92 millimeters at 40 GHz; and 2.4 millimeters at 50 GHz.

The connectors are reusable and don't require any soldering. Some of the models feature reduced profiles with a 0.350-inch mounting width, allowing for more launches to fit into the same circuit board area. These connectors come in male and female, and are constructed with an outer conductor made of stainless steel and a gold-plated beryllium copper center contact.
